您现在所在的是:

三菱Mitsubishi

回帖:6个,阅读:4659 [上一页] [1] [下一页]
605
863943575
文章数:9
年度积分:50
历史总积分:605
注册时间:2015/8/31
发站内信
发表于:2016/10/21 10:14:18
#0楼
参数读取写入时按图片中程序写的,Z0值根据触摸屏输入的产品型号确定,然后根据型号读取出对应的参数。问题是有时候型号和读出的参数对应出错,检查程序没有发现问题,所以想请教一下大家,不知道有没有人遇到过这种问题。产品型号不超过300种。感谢!
附件 .jpg



10454
xlian
文章数:3232
年度积分:94
历史总积分:10454
注册时间:2002/5/7
发站内信
2018论坛热心网友
西门子PLC体验(二)
发表于:2016/10/21 10:34:38
#1楼
有没有超出范围;Z0不要直接在触摸屏赋值,用程序由D传递到Z
605
863943575
文章数:9
年度积分:50
历史总积分:605
注册时间:2015/8/31
发站内信
发表于:2016/10/21 10:40:58
#2楼
回复 #1楼 xlian
Z是程序由D的值计算传递的,型号不超过300种,应该最多只用3600点吧
605
863943575
文章数:9
年度积分:50
历史总积分:605
注册时间:2015/8/31
发站内信
发表于:2016/10/21 10:55:54
#3楼
附件 .jpg


程序大概就是把D302的型号转换到D304,然后D304后面进行数学运算得出D408,确定Z0值。产品型号主要三个大类,计算时是把三个大类的型号转换成0-99,100-199,200-299范围类的数据,也就是D408数据范围是0-299,这样子算出来的不会超过7000点
10454
xlian
文章数:3232
年度积分:94
历史总积分:10454
注册时间:2002/5/7
发站内信
2018论坛热心网友
西门子PLC体验(二)
发表于:2016/10/21 11:56:19
#4楼
要确保你产品名称是0-300;写参数结束就将写标志复位变成读;如果不能确保产品名称改为索引编号0-300;
605
863943575
文章数:9
年度积分:50
历史总积分:605
注册时间:2015/8/31
发站内信
发表于:2016/10/21 12:47:01
#5楼
回复 #4楼 xlian
产品型号不是按要求的输入的话,触摸屏会报警,参数也不会被写入。
621
1822174241
文章数:12
年度积分:50
历史总积分:621
注册时间:2016/11/15
发站内信
发表于:2016/11/22 16:57:06
#6楼
很好

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2024 Gkong.com, All Rights Reserved

62.4004